Mechanisms To Address Organized Crime In The Light Of United Nations Convention Against Transnational Organized Crime, 2000

Authors : Bentahar Amina .

Abstract

The emergence of diverse patterns of crime and its expansion beyond the territorial boundaries of States, often taking a new paradigm, involve a group of criminals in a well-established organization based on a self-contained structure based on systematic planning and whose objectives go beyond mere financial profit to exert influence and control over the economic and political institutions of States for the overall control of their activities. the important document adopted to address this type of crime was the United Nations Convention against Transnational Organized Crime, which had a significant impact by defining the essential mechanisms to deal with it.
